Kimmie, all dogs in the state of Michigan are required by law to have a rabies vaccination and be licensed by 4 months of age. After they are 4 months old, or if you miss the deadline to license them by each year (usually March 1st), the licensing fee goes up. This is regardless of when you obtained the dog, or how old it was when you got it. The deputies were wrong - and should maybe not have been giving you what amounted to only their opinion. You should not, however, be issued a ticket it you can prove that you just obtained the dog, and had it vaccinated and licensed immediately.
